What makes it 73% Baby-Friendly: Babies are welcome; strollers, lactation room and changing table are provided, but no baby activities and a crying infant may disturb the silent rooms, so parents must manage noise and pacing.
Why 2-3 hours visit duration is ideal for with baby: 2-3 hours lets you see main highlights at a relaxed pace with a baby.
Admire Dutch masterpieces:
Follow the main route to see works by Rembrandt and Vermeer.
Tip: Start at the Old Masters hall and pause at benches in each gallery.
Use the Mauritshuis app:
Listen to audio descriptions on your phone.
Tip: Download before arrival and bring headphones for hands-free experience.
Stop at Brasserie Mauritshuis:
Order coffee or a light snack in the museum café.
Tip: Request a high chair and bring your own baby food if needed.
Use baby care facilities:
Find baby-changing tables and a lactation room in the foyer.
Tip: Ask staff at the ticket desk for directions on arrival.

Visit on weekday mornings in winter (Nov–Feb) to avoid crowds and navigate easily with a stroller.
